MILFORD, Conn. — A 27-year-old Bethel man was arrested on drunken driving charges after he crashed in a parking lot but told officers he thought he was on the Merritt Parkway, Milford police said.
Emanuel Cambra, of 110 Codfish Hill Road, Bethel, was arrested at 3 a.m. Sunday, Aug. 13, and charged with driving under the influence.
Officers responded after Cambra was involved in a one-car crash at 1 Corporate Campus on Wheelers Farm Road in Milford, police said.
Cambra provided a breath sample to officers that showed his blood alcohol content was elevated, police said.
When asked why he was in the parking lot, Cambra told officers that he believed he was on the Merritt at the time of the crash, police said.
He was released on $500 bond for a Sept. 7 court appearance.
